Masonry Waterproofing in Kitsap County, WA
Masonry waterproofing services focus on protecting brick, stone, concrete, and other masonry surfaces from water intrusion and damage. These services typically involve applying specialized sealants, waterproof coatings, or drainage solutions to prevent moisture from penetrating walls, foundations, and retaining structures. Property owners often request masonry waterproofing for projects such as basement walls, retaining walls, chimneys, and exterior facades, especially in areas prone to heavy rain or high humidity. Understanding the specific needs of the masonry material and the property's exposure to water is essential before requesting these services, ensuring that the appropriate methods and products are used to safeguard the structure.
Before requesting masonry waterproofing, property owners should consider the current condition of the masonry surfaces, including any existing cracks, leaks, or deterioration. It’s also helpful to identify the sources of water exposure, such as poor drainage or surface runoff, to determine the most effective waterproofing approach. Proper surface preparation, including cleaning and repairing any damage, is often necessary to ensure the longevity of the waterproofing treatment. Clarifying the scope of work and desired outcomes can assist in selecting the right solutions to protect the property from water-related issues over time.

Common Masonry Waterproofing Jobs
Foundation Wall Waterproofing - prevents water from seeping through basement or foundation walls.
Cavity Drain Systems - directs water away from below-grade structures to keep interiors dry.
Sealant and Membrane Applications - creates a protective barrier on masonry surfaces against moisture intrusion.
Crack Injection and Repair - addresses existing cracks to stop water leaks and reinforce masonry integrity.
Drainage System Installation - improves water flow around the property to reduce hydrostatic pressure on walls.
Waterproof Coatings - provides a durable layer to protect masonry from water damage over time.
Masonry Waterproofing Questions
What is masonry waterproofing? Masonry waterproofing involves applying protective treatments to brick, stone, or concrete surfaces to prevent water infiltration and damage.
Why is waterproofing important for masonry? It helps protect structures from moisture-related issues such as cracking, mold growth, and deterioration over time.
What types of masonry surfaces can be waterproofed? Common surfaces include basement walls, retaining walls, chimneys, and decorative stone facades.
How does masonry waterproofing work? It typically involves sealing the surface with specialized coatings or membranes to create a barrier against water penetration.
